Performance breakdown
Audio Fidelity
Delivers the crisp, high-fidelity sound signature expected from Bowers & Wilkins.
Environmental Durability
IP66 rating ensures total protection against harsh saltwater and hosing down.
Installation Versatility
Shallow mounting depth allows for flexible placement in tight boat spaces.
Build Integrity
Corrosion-resistant materials and rigid chassis prevent long-term structural degradation.
Bass Response
Large 8-inch driver provides surprisingly deep, punchy low-end performance.
Power Efficiency
High sensitivity makes it easy to drive with standard marine amplifiers.
Key Specs
Frequency range
36Hz – 26kHz
Recommended Amplifier Power
20W – 80W
Sensitivity
90dB
Nominal Impedance
8Ω
Outer Diameter
11.5 inches
Cut-out Diameter
9.8 inches
Depth Behind Surface
3.7 inches
Net weight
3.8 lbs
Crossover type
built-in passive
Corrosion Resistant Hardware
True
